Cannabis & Hemp Overview

Paraguay decriminalizes small-quantity cannabis possession and operates a regulated medical cannabis program, while commercial recreational sales remain illegal. Ley 1340/88 (the Codigo Sanitario drug-control framework) and the more recent Ley 1881/02 set the operative penalties; Ley 6007/17 created the medical program by amending those statutes. Possession of up to 10 grams for personal use does not carry imprisonment, though prosecutors can still pursue treatment orders. Cultivation, sale, and transport above personal-use thresholds remain felonies under SENAD (Secretaria Nacional Antidrogas) enforcement.

Sentences for trafficking range from 5 to 15 years' imprisonment with fines up to 1,000 minimum daily wages (jornales minimos). Paraguay is among the region's largest illicit cannabis producers - the SENAD and Joint Anti-Drug Task Force regularly destroy thousands of hectares in Amambay and Canindeyu departments. Domestic medical cannabis is administered by the Ministerio de Salud Publica y Bienestar Social (MSPBS) and DINAVISA, the national medicines authority, with licensed cultivation for export starting 2019.

This is general information rather than legal advice. Travelers and patients should consult a Paraguayan abogado before relying on the 10-gram threshold; prosecutorial discretion varies, and the law remains technically Decriminalized rather than legal.

Import Export Rules for the Country

DINAVISA licenses medical cannabis cultivation and export. Paraguay has positioned itself as a regional exporter of medical flower and extracts, primarily to Europe. Recreational cannabis import and export are prohibited; SENAD coordinates with the Direccion Nacional de Aduanas on interdiction.
